.✅ Faster ROI → Those tax savings often fund your next deal.Example:Buy a $500,000 rental property.A cost segregation study finds $100,000 of assets eligible for 100% bonus depreciation.That’s a $100,000 deduction in Year 1 — easily saving $30K+ in taxes depending on your bracket.That’s money you can use to buy another property — or pay zero tax while you build equity.The 2025 AdvantageThe Beautiful Bill of 2025 made cost segregation even more valuable:✅ 100% Bonus Depreciation is back permanently for qualified property purchased after January 19, 2025.✅ More flexibility in allocating interior improvements and land improvements.✅ Better timing for high-income investors looking to offset gains or active income.If you’re planning to close on a property this year, timing your purchase after that date could mean tens of thousands in bonus write-offs.When It Might Not Make SenseLike any tax strategy, it’s not one-size-fits-all.Avoid it if:You plan to sell the property quickly (depreciation recapture will come back).Your income is too low to benefit from large deductions this year.The property’s cost is small (under ~$200K), since the study cost might outweigh the savings.But for larger portfolios or active investors with strong income, it’s a no-brainer.The Bottom LineCost segregation isn’t some hidden loophole — it’s one of the most effective, IRS-approved ways to accelerate tax deductions and build wealth faster.If your property is purchased after January 19, 2025, you can take advantage of 100% bonus depreciation again — meaning faster write-offs, stronger cash flow, and more money compounding in your portfolio.✅ Own rentals or commercial properties?
